City Surf : San Francisco

CITY SURF tells the story of City Surf Project, a group of San Francisco surfers connecting underrepresented youth to the ocean and themselves through surfing. Featuring powerful stories from CSP’s students and a plurality of characters from the city’s fringe saltwater society – surfers who come from all walks of life – this beautiful hardcover coffee table book documents San Francisco’s unique urban surf culture and its impact on the city’s youth. Shot entirely on film by Nathan Lawrence and filled with more than 200 original photos, CITY SURF is a celebration of what it means to be a city surfer and how surfing and the ocean are changing young lives in San Francisco.

Photographed by Nathan Lawrence
Written by Leo Maxam
